Gas Prices Rise as Iran Tensions Escalate | Charleston News
Fighting with Iran is back on, and Trump’s declaration that the ceasefire is over is sparking political trouble for Republicans ahead of the midterms. Gas prices, already climbing after the initial conflict, are rising again—now hovering around $3.88 a gallon—fueling voter anger and blame. With polls showing most Americans don’t think the war is worth the economic cost, Republicans face a tough sell as voters hold them accountable for soaring fuel bills and the uncertain future of diplomacy.
